Interior Concrete Side Walls and Floor Coatings Application: <br />(1) Pressure wash at a minimum of 3,500 psi to remove salts, dirt, dust, grease, oil, and other soluble <br />contaminants from the substrate. <br />(2) Ultra high water blast at a minimum of 20,000 psi to remove existing coatings, laitance, curing <br />compounds, and other foreign contaminants from the substrate while achieving a surface profile equal <br />to ICRI-CSP5. <br />(3) Resurface with Tnemec Series 218 Mortarclad at a minimum rate of 1/16 -inch. <br />(4) Apply a prime coat of Tnemec Series 120-5002 Vinester at 15.0-18.0 mils DFT. <br />(5) Apply a finish coat of Tnemec Series 120-5001 Vinester at 15.0-18.0 mils DFT. <br />(6) Perform high voltage holiday testing. <br />106 <br />
